Background: Capillary microsampling was recently introduced as a new technique for simplified collection and handling of small, exact volumes of liquid matrices. In this article, a bioanalytical method was developed and fully validated for 8 mu l plasma samples and applied to a toxicology study in mice. Results: The method was validated in the concentration range 0.06-30 mu M. A procedure where 32 mu l of blood was collected for preparation of 8 mu l plasma was successfully implemented at the animal facility. All the results for the method and study validation met the requirements of a regulated assay. Conclusion: It is shown that 8 mu l plasma microsamples can be sampled and analyzed with consistently excellent accuracy and precision. Capillary microsampling of plasma offers a possibility to combine ethical, scientific and economic benefits while still maintaining the advantage of having drug exposure data in plasma.
